Lace types play a crucial role in the aesthetic of long sleeve wedding dresses. For instance, Chantilly lace is renowned for its intricate and delicate patterns, while Guipure lace offers a bold and graphic appeal. Alençon lace, characterized by its rich embroidery and floral motifs, often adds an air of luxury to the gown. Each type of lace contributes uniquely to the overall look, enabling brides to curate a style that resonates with their personal vision for their wedding day.

Care and Maintenance of Your Long Sleeve Lace Wedding Dress
Maintaining the beauty and integrity of a long sleeve lace wedding dress is essential, not just for the wedding day but for years to come. The delicate nature of lace requires careful attention in both cleaning and storage to ensure it remains in pristine condition. As lace can be susceptible to damage from harsh chemicals and improper handling, the best practice is to engage a professional dry-cleaning service that specializes in wedding gowns. Inform the cleaner about the fabric composition and any specific stains to achieve the best results without harming the delicate lace.
After the wedding, it’s crucial to address any stains or marks as soon as possible. Avoid attempting to clean the long sleeve lace wedding dress at home; doing so may lead to irreversible damage. Proper dry cleaning services will have the expertise to remove stains without compromising the intricate lacework. It is also advisable to have the dress cleaned within six weeks post-event to prevent any stains from setting.
Once your long sleeve lace wedding dress is cleaned, the next step involves proper storage. Opt for a breathable garment bag made of cotton, which helps protect the delicate fabric from dust and moisture. Avoid plastic bags, as they can trap humidity and lead to mildew growth. Store the dress in a cool, dry, and dark location to prevent any fading or deterioration caused by light exposure. For added protection, consider using acid-free tissue paper to preserve the shape of the dress and minimize creasing, particularly in areas where lace detailing is prominent.
